The Tawa Reservoir emerges calmly from the Tawa Dam which constructed on the Tawa River. The building operation of the Tawa dam started in 1958 before it reached completion during 1978. The reservoir exists in Itarsi at the border of Narmadapuram District (previously known as Hoshangabad District) in Madhya Pradesh which stretches slightly above neighboring Betul District.
The reservoir serves two important purposes by providing irrigation water and meeting community needs yet now functions as a tourist destination leading visitors into forest regions. Tourists alongside birdwatchers choose this location because water activities meet natural forest views in one place.
The area accommodates passionate wildlife photographers and casual nature enthusiasts and urban escape seekers seeking fresh air.
The hill station Pachmarhi which local people call Satpura ki Rani (Queen of the Satpuras) takes residence in the central region of Madhya Pradesh. Positioned within the Satpura range this undiscovered destination should be on the travel list of individuals interested in nature along with history and adventure.
Historical and mythical elements unite at the Pandav Caves where five prehistoric living spaces exist within sandstone walls. Legend recounts that the Pandavas rested at these sandstone caves while in their time of banishment according to the Mahabharata narrative. You can find tranquil composure at the Pandav Caves whether people accept the story or not.
